Output ffa203bde71288884ef300ed1129494a333558ee27d8aefa4b1bd5964befe415:41

value
83993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e07683eb0e83183183ad4f4cf47252dc7f41032 OP_EQUAL
address
3QrCRvvB9i6J9RJo5ZwMGSUPGJeyt9urfK
transaction
ffa203bde71288884ef300ed1129494a333558ee27d8aefa4b1bd5964befe415
confirmations
248975
spent
true